Re: 1978 Marathon Barn Find
Weather was nice in KC this weekend and so WE Begin....Changed the fuel lines, removed battery, removed the gas tank. New fuel filter , air filter and spark plug. Fogged the cylinder. Used carb cleaner on carb.
Does anyone have a suggestion on how to clean the fuel tank? Lots of sludge in there. I emptied it and been rinsing with fresh gas, sloshing it around with nails. Compression test this week when the new battery goes in. |

Re: 1978 Marathon Barn Find
You can power-wash it,then put about a cup or so of gas in it,slosh it around and drain,that should remove any remaining water,then set the tank upside-down with the neck at the lowest point for a few hours,just to be safe.
